A TiVo Gadget for Windows Vista

Reader Richard Hay sent me a tip on a new TiVo Gadget for Windows Vista. See the full post for all of the installation and feature details, but here’s the post’s feature summary:

  • Configure Folders if you want shows from the same series to be grouped together (like Kitchen Nightmares in the screenshot).
  • When the gadget notices a new recording, it will ding (if you have sound enabled).
  • If you configure more than one TiVo, click the friendly name of the unit (like Downstairs in the screenshot) to switch to the next unit.
  • Click the name of the show to see its description. The details flyout will contain more data in a future version…just didn’t have time to add it for the first release.
  • Your settings will survive a gadget removal/add thanks to Todd Northrop’s handy Settings Manager for Windows Vista Sidebar Gadgets.
  • When the gadget refreshes its data, it will close any groups that are open. While not technically a bug, it is annoying, and I hope to improve this later.
